Observers are digital algorithms that combine sensor outputs with knowledge of the system to provide results superior to traditional structures, which rely wholly on sensors. Observers have been used in selected industries for years, but most books explain them with complex mathematics. This book uses intuitive discussion, software experiments, and supporting analysis to explain the advantages and disadvantages of observers. This book presents theoretical and practical findings on the state estimation, diagnosis and control of complex systems, especially in the mathematical form of descriptor systems. The research is fully motivated by real-world applications (i.e., Barcelona’s water distribution network), which require control systems capable of taking into account their specific features and the limits of operations in the presence of uncertainties stemming from modeling errors and component malfunctions. Accordingly, the book first introduces a complete set-based framework for explicitly describing the effects of uncertainties in the descriptor systems discussed. In turn, this set-based framework is used for state estimation and diagnosis. The book also presents a number of application results on economic model predictive control from actual water distribution networks and smart grids. Moreover, the book introduces a fault-tolerant control strategy based on virtual actuators and sensors for such systems in the descriptor form. .

This 2001 book presents a general theory as well as a constructive methodology to solve 'observation problems', that is, reconstructing the full information about a dynamical process on the basis of partial observed data. A general methodology to control processes on the basis of the observations is also developed. Illustrative but also practical applications in the chemical and petroleum industries are shown. This book is intended for use by scientists in the areas of automatic control, mathematics, chemical engineering and physics.
